作 者:张春风[1] 葛焕琦[1] 谢云[2] 尹爱莉[2] 徐津咏[2] 于德民[2]
机构地区:[1]泰达国际心血管病医院内分泌科,天津300457 [2]天津医科大学代谢病医院神经内科
出 处:《中国糖尿病杂志》2016年第9期787-791,共5页Chinese Journal of Diabetes
摘 要:目的探讨高敏C反应蛋白(hsC-RP)对糖尿病周围神经病变(DPN)发病风险的影响。方法随机选取236例T2DM患者,依多伦多神经病变评分系统诊断标准将其分为非DPN组(NDPN)和DPN组,记录两组一般资料及hsC-RP结果,依hsC-RP分布将研究对象分为4组:hsC.RP0.1~0.6mg/L组,hsC-RP0.7~1.4mg/L组,hsC-RP1.5~3.0mg/L组,hsC-RP≥3.1mg/L组,分析不同hsC-RP水平的DPN风险比。结果年龄、糖尿病病程、吸烟史、hsC-RP是DPN的独立危险因素。校正性别、年龄后,hsC-RP≥3.1mg/L组发生DPN风险是hsC-RP0.1~0.6mg/L组的3.4倍;进一步校正BMI、糖尿病病程、吸烟史、HbA1c、血脂的影响后,hsC-RP≥3.1mg/L组的DPN风险较hsGRP0.1~0.6mg/L组升高380%;再进一步校正冠心病、肾病病史的影响后,hsC-RP≥3.1mg/L组DPN风险较hsC-RP0.1~0.6mg/L组升高350%。结论hsC-RP是DPN的独立危险因素;当其≥3.1mg/L时,DPN风险较其≤0.6mg/L时升高。Objective To investigate the correlation of high sensitivity C reactive protein (hsC-RP) with the onset of diabetic peripheral neuropathy (DPN) in patients with type 2 diabetes mellitus (T2DM). Methods 236 patients with T2DM were selected randomly and divided into diabetes without DPN(NDPN group) and with DPN(DPN group) on the basis of the Toronto consensus screening results. General data and hsC-RP were measured. The subjects were also divided into four groups according to hsC-RP values: hsC-RP 0. 1-0. 6 mg/L group,hsC-RP 0. 7~1.4 mg/L group,hsC-RP 1.5~3.0 rng/L group,hsC-RP 3.1 mg/L group. Multivariate logistic regression analysis was conducted to examine the risk factor of DPN and odds ratio (OR) for different hsC-RP levels, Results Logistic regression analysis showed that age, duration of diabetes, cigarette smoking and hsC-RP were independent risk factors for DPN. After adjustment for gender and age,DPN risk in hsC-RP≥3.1 mg/L group was 3.4 times of that in hsC-RP 0.1~ 0.6 mg/L group. After further adjustment for body mass index, duration of diabetes, smoking history, HbA1 c and lipid levels,DPN risk in hsC-RP≥3.1 mg/L'group was 380% higher than that in hsC- RP 0. 1~0. 6 mg/L group. After further adjustment for coronary heart disease and diabetic nephropathy, DPN risk in hsC-RP≥3.1 mg/L group was 350% higher than that in hsC-RP 0. 1~0.6 mg/L.
